New Belgrade (Serbian: Нови Београд / Novi Beograd, pronounced [nôʋiː beǒɡrad]) is a municipality of the city of Belgrade. It was a planned city and now is the central business district of Serbia and South East Europe. Construction began in 1948 in a previously uninhabited area on the left bank of the Sava river, opposite old ...

VK Novi Beograd (Serbian Cyrillic: ВК Нови Београд) is a professional water polo club based in New Belgrade, Serbia. As of 2023–24 season, the club competes in the Serbian League , Regional League A1 and LEN Champions League .

The Palace of Serbia ( Serbian: Палата Србије, romanized : Palata Srbije) is a building located in the Novi Beograd municipality of Belgrade, Serbia. The building is used by the government of Serbia and currently houses several cabinet level ministries and ...
